Transaction ccaeaec3ddefdd7033de414bff033dcd08f5a83c5ab850497d91db10f589d463

1 Input
2 Outputs
  • ccaeaec3ddefdd7033de414bff033dcd08f5a83c5ab850497d91db10f589d463:0
  • value  309075
    address  1KHYFCRKzWabWzXdgswFs9DWoA4i3rUihS
  • ccaeaec3ddefdd7033de414bff033dcd08f5a83c5ab850497d91db10f589d463:1
  • value  4608997
    address  31rCGiftFAECxfZNKBx7s9ZJui2Fh8ftQb